  1. ALGOL :- Algorithmic Language.
  2. ASCII :-American Standard Code of Information Interchanges.
  3. B C D:- Binary Coded Decimal.
  4. C.P.U :-Central Processing Unit(The Brain Of Computer)
  5. CAD :-Computer Aided Design.
  6. COBOL :-Common Business Oriented Language.
  7. CD :-Compact Disk.
  8. RAM :-Random Access Memory.
  9. Rom :-Read Only Memory.
  10. S RAM :-Static Random Access Memory.
  11. D RAM:-Dynamic Random Access Memory.
  12. RD-RAM :- Ram d cbus Dynamic Random Access Memory.
  13. P ROM :-Programmable Read Only Memory.
  14. E P-ROM :-Erasable Programmable Read Only Memory.
  15. E E P-ROM :-Electrically Erasable Programmable Read Only Memory.
  16. A.L.U :-Arithmetic Logic Unit.

How to create a new folder in computer. edit

  1. Double click computer icon and then double click the disk/command bar drive.
  2. Click New folder button on toolbar.
  3. Type the name of the new folder and then press enter. The new folder appear in location your selected.

To find a file or folder. edit

1. click start button.

2. In search box on start menu, type the name of file/folder you want to search for.

3. Click see more result link.

4. The search Result window appears.

5. Locate the desired file in it and double click to open it.

Renaming Files and Folders. edit

  1. In a window, select the file or folder you want to rename.
  2. On the command bar, click organize.
  3. From the organize menu, selec rename.
  4. Type a new name and press enter.

To move/copy a file or folder. edit

  1. Double click computer. Find the file or folder you want to move or copy and then click it.
  2. click organize on the command/tool bar.
  3. To move the file click cut.
  4. To make a copy of the file,click copy.

5.Open the folder where you want to place the file, click organize as the tool bar and click paste.

To restore a file from Recycle Bin. edit

  1. Double click Recycle Bin icon on the desktop.
  2. Select the desired file in recycle bin.
  3. Click restore this item command on the toolbar.
